Is Shohei Ohtani Going to the Texas Rangers? It has been said

Although Shohei Ohtani And Los Angeles Angels They didn’t reach the postseason this season, and the ninth key note continues to talk about next season.

It should be remembered that the Japanese baseball player will head into free agency to negotiate his next destination. MLB Or if you decide to proceed with a California franchise.

On this occasion, Ohtani is paired with one of the teams playing in this year’s World Series, the Texas Rangers facing the Arizona Diamondbacks.

Despite his elbow surgery, the Japanese is expected to be given a The approximate deal is between 500 and 600 million dollars.

Shohei Ohtani is on the radar of three options in MLB

As John Heyman of the New York Post reports, The preferred target is the Texas Rangers, followed by the San Francisco Giants and the Los Angeles Dodgers.

Although it is stated in the same report that New York MetsThe The Boston Red Sox and the Angels themselves They continue to appear as options on the table.

Ohtani with MVP numbers

One of the favorites to win the 2023 MVP award, he maintained a 10-5 record with a 3.14 ERA and 167 strikeouts in 132 IP; 1,066 in OPS and 184 in OPS, leading the American League in this category with 44 home runs.
